Meyer and Schenck information: 1. (My) Maria Dorothea Meyer (Zwick and Mayer)*, wife of Johann Balthasar Knortzer (later - Conatser) died at sea, 1738, The Charming Nancy. The register of the Lutheran congregation of Strayers Union Church, Dover, York County, PA lists Johann Balthasar Knortzer as one of the twenty-four founders of York Christ Lutheran Church, 29 South George Street, York, PA, founded in 1741. 2.
